  1. Long ago there was a woman named Caileach Béalátha living under the Bealaha bridge and the well she used to go to was where Farrihy lake is now. There were two sisters living in the house with her and they used have great balls and dances there every Sunday night. One Sunday night there was a dance there and in the middle of the night they ran short of water and her two sisters went to the well for water.
    There was a flag covering the well and if you did not cover the well after you it would overflow. This night the two sisters did not cover the well after them and it overflowed and covered the whole place with water and the two girls were drowned and the Caileac Béalátha was saved and it is from that the Farrihy Lake began.
